Output 8e3808657707f21bc4dc0fd982c63575d04514da872c3f1e91599b4aa206240c:0

value
183252
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b4a5b0e21ede444f4a400d07135fad9dc03fac7 OP_EQUALVERIFY OP_CHECKSIG
address
14wu8aBzFHixHNsK5zXbMwsduvVhBaE2FG
transaction
8e3808657707f21bc4dc0fd982c63575d04514da872c3f1e91599b4aa206240c
confirmations
580919
spent
true